Zizic was very good against Strasbourg. His stats don't show his impact on the game.
I was impressed by his passing skills.
About Yabusele, a lot of people are excited about him.
Don't get me wrong, I like him. I saw him play two years in France, he is a good player.
I don't think he can be an NBA player. Not even a role player.
He is having fun in China, but watching the highlights, he has not improved his game at all. I don't like to see him shoots so many 3's (5 attempts/game), he has a big body and should go Inside the paint. The choice of playing in China was bad for his career.

Malcolm Miller joins Maine... while Abdel Nader sits with an injury.
http://www.pressherald.com/2016/11/25/sports-digest-red-claws-sign-miller-nader-out-with-injury/
http://www.pressherald.com/2016/11/25/sports-digest-red-claws-sign-miller-nader-out-with-injury/
Miller was signed from the available player pool and has been activated for the Red Claws’ game Saturday against Raptors 905.
The 6-foot-6, 200-pound Miller, who is no relation to the Malcolm Miller that played all of last season for Maine, played collegiately at Southern and has spent the last two seasons playing overseas.
Nader was deactivated after suffering a shoulder injury in the Red Claws’ loss to the Fort Wayne Mad Ants on Tuesday. Through six games, Nader, a power forward, was the Red Claws’ leading scorer with 24.3 points per game.
